Background
Cathy Hammond began her career in the United States Marine Corps as a Computer Operator from 1982 to 1986, gaining early experience in computer operations. She later joined Arrow International, where she held multiple roles over 16 years, including CAE Computer Programmer, CAE Systems Administrator, TIS Administrator, Sr. Network Engineer, and eventually Manager of Network and Telecom. She transitioned to Teleflex Medical in 2007, initially as an IT Manager, Network and Telecom, before focusing on security architecture.
